In June 2012, Cody Lundin issued a press release stating that Canterbury was no longer a part of Dual Survival:
"The goal of the survival instructor is to keep people alive. To accomplish this goal, honesty, integrity, trust and competence must come first. These core values cannot be compromised or people’s lives are needlessly put at risk. In a profession where human lives are at stake, dishonesty about one's background and experience is an inexcusable breach of trust."[8]
The P.O.W. Network, a 501(c)(3) educational organization, states that Canterbury misrepresented his military background by falsely claiming he was Ranger qualified.[9]
In 2012, Lundin announced an unnamed new co-host was cast that, "...is a person who has not been on TV before. He has a pedigree in Special Operations, (20 years) and is an expert in unconventional warfare.
